Since their debut, the New Orford String Quartet has captivated audiences across North America, from sold-out concerts at the Orford Arts Centre to acclaimed performances in major cities and intimate rural communities. With a repertoire that marries classical masterpieces with Canadian compositions, their concerts are a testament to their versatility and commitment to promoting a rich array of music.

Their accolades include two Opus Awards for Concert of the Year and a JUNO Award for Best Classical Album, underscoring their status in the classical music world. As Artists-in-Residence at Western University and with a history of engaging with communities through masterclasses and residencies, the quartet not only performs but also shares their profound musical insights.
